How they compare

Marshall Islands currently reports 24,540 current US$ per person against 2,980 current US$ per person in Late-demographic dividend, a difference of 21,560 current US$ per person.

That makes Marshall Islands's figure about 8.2 times Late-demographic dividend's.

The two have swapped places 1 time across 24 shared years of data; in 2000 it was Late-demographic dividend ahead.

Late-demographic dividend ranks 12th and Marshall Islands ranks 13th of 44 groups.

Marshall Islands has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.
